Yeah, sorry, I should have spoken up on the list not just mumbled something on irc. My only concern was that I was afraid to pull in libdebuginfod.h api by default. But you handled to by making debuginfod_client handle an opaque pointer, which it of course is. So my worry was unfounded. But I did just now see it has a typo in libdw.map: ELFUTILS_0.187 { global: dwfl_get_debuginfod_client; } ELFUTILS_0.186; That should be ELFUTILS_0.188 we already released 0.187. Also (micro optimazition to prevent a PLT call) the internal calls should use INTUSE (dwfl_get_debuginfod_client). I made both changes and added a NEWS entry. The error is: In file included from /usr/include/ar.h:22, from ../libelf/libelfP.h:33, from core-file.c:31: In function ‘pread’, inlined from ‘pread_retry’ at ../lib/system.h:188:21, inlined from ‘elf_begin_rand’ at core-file.c:86:16, inlined from ‘core_file_read_eagerly’ at core-file.c:205:15: /usr/include/bits/unistd.h:74:10: error: ‘__pread_alias’ writing 58 or more bytes into a region of size 10 overflows the destination [-Werror=stringop-overflow=] 74 | return __glibc_fortify (pread, __nbytes, sizeof (char), | 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~ /usr/include/ar.h: In function ‘core_file_read_eagerly’: /usr/include/ar.h:41:10: note: destination object ‘ar_size’ of size 10 41 | char ar_size[10]; /* File size, in ASCII decimal. */ | ^~~~~~~ /usr/include/bits/unistd.h:50:16: note: in a call to function ‘__pread_alias’ declared with attribute ‘access (write_only, 2, 3)’ 50 | extern ssize_t __REDIRECT (__pread_alias, | ^~~~~~~~~~ cc1: all warnings being treated as errors That needs investigation. The ar file format is a little odd, those fields are in (non-zero terminated) ASCII decimal notation. Which probably confuses the fortification.
